Project Overview

What does a student need most? I participated in 2022 McMaster UI/UX Designathon to design an essential app for post-secondary students to enhance their day-to-day life. The solution is required to focus on organization and planning.

Responsibilities - UX design and presentation

I teamed up with two freelancers to design a hi-fidelity prototype to demonstrate our idea. I contributed to wireframing and prototyping. I also represented the team to present our solution.

User problems

Given the different background, identities, cultures, personalities, experiences, and interests of first-year university students, I need to narrow down the focus to one generic struggle that matters most to freshmen. I focused on the difficulty of transitioning into a new environment while balancing between academic, social, and private lives.

3 questions to explore:

  • How can we help students feel control over their new university experiences?
  • How can we help students feel good about their academic performance and other aspects of university life?
  • How can the the app's features align with the goals of different students?

Conversations with first year students

I want to understand how students feel about their first-year experience, the challenges that frustrated them most, and why they prioritize a certain aspect of life.

  • What kinds of challenges, concerns, and feelings do they have toward their first year experience?
  • How do they manage their academic life and extracurricular life? What aspect do they view as most important?
  • What kinds of support do they wish they have?

Surveys

I want to learn about the schedule and work distribution of students from different majors.

Insights

To optimize time management, students should adopt a goal-oriented approach, concentrate on a few tasks each day, and tackle them one at a time. An effective app should allow students to quickly jot down their to-do lists and move on to get the work done. No lengthy to-do list. No repeating cross-out of unfinished tasks.

An effective planning system to organize school life:

Goal awareness
Remember both short-term and long-term goals
Manageable workload
Enforce restrictions on the number of goals and tasks  
Prioritize quality work
Prioritize high-quality results over extensive planning
Track progress
Identify areas for improvement
